Delaware North Gaming is hiring an Executive Housekeeper to join our team at The Sheraton in Nashua, New Hampshire. The Executive Housekeeper is responsible for leading and managing the housekeeping department to ensure the highest standards of cleanliness, safety, and guest satisfaction throughout the property. This role oversees all housekeeping operations, including staff supervision, inventory control, budgeting, and compliance with health and safety regulations. The Executive Housekeeper plays a critical role in maintaining the hotel’s reputation for excellence and delivering an exceptional guest experience.

PayMinimum – Anticipated Maximum Base Salary: $50,400 - $68,000 / year
In addition to base salary, we offer an annual bonus plan based on company and individual performance, or a role-based, uncapped sales incentive plan. The advertised pay range represents what we believe at the time of this job posting, that we would be willing to pay for this position. Only in special circumstances, where a candidate has education, training, or experience that far exceeds the requirements for the position, would we consider paying higher than the stated range.
